Kim Woo-bin Reflects on 'Everything Will Come True' and His Journey with Suzy and Writer Kim Eun-sook
On the 13th, an interview with Kim Woo-bin, who plays the role of Genie in Netflix's 'Everything Will Come True,' took place at a café in Samcheong-dong, Seoul. The fantasy romantic comedy follows Genie, a career-interrupted lamp spirit awakened after a thousand years, as he meets Ga-young, an emotionless human played by Suzy, and navigates three wishes. Even in the face of criticism, Kim Woo-bin expressed gratitude and shared his philosophy with the press as the interview concluded. After battling nasopharyngeal cancer from 2017 to 2019 and achieving remission, he stated, "Since my hiatus, I don't set grand goals. I focus on living each day to the fullest and being present. My only goals are to live well with loved ones and stay healthy." He added, "I used to have many goals. I lived today for tomorrow, but now I live today for today."
